Understanding the Program Requirements
1. Eligibility: To become an AASP, your business must be registered and have a physical location. Apple requires that you be a legal entity in good standing in the country where you wish to become an authorized service provider.
2. Certification: Apple mandates that all technicians working at an AASP must complete specific Apple-certified training programs. These courses cover a range of topics, from hardware repair to software troubleshooting.
3. Equipment and Tools: Your business must have the necessary equipment and tools to perform authorized repairs. This includes genuine Apple parts, specialized tools, and diagnostic equipment.
4. Quality Standards: Apple expects AASPs to maintain high-quality standards in their repair services. This includes ensuring that all repairs are performed using genuine Apple parts and adhering to Apple’s repair guidelines.
5. Insurance and Liability: You must have adequate insurance and liability coverage to protect your business and customers in the event of a repair-related issue.

Applying to Become an AASP
After meeting the criteria, it’s time to apply to become an Apple Authorized Service Provider. Here’s how to do it:
1. Complete the Application: Fill out the Apple Authorized Service Provider application form, providing all necessary information about your business and its capabilities.
2. Submit Required Documents: Attach any required documents, such as proof of business registration, insurance, and liability coverage.
3. Wait for Approval: Apple will review your application and may request additional information or a site visit to assess your facility and capabilities.
4. Sign the Agreement: Once approved, you’ll need to sign an agreement outlining the terms and conditions of the AASP program.
